Khadija, Secondary Student, Tanzania In the My Better World [life skills] book I have loved the topic of self-esteem. This topic teaches how a girl should value herself. I see Dotto [CAMFED Learner Guide] as my guardian because she has helped me with many things I missed in my community. Dotto has helped me with money to eat, bought socks, helped me get uniform, and made me feel as good as other students.
Dotto [herself supported by CAMFED] is a role model to the community. She helps me with so many things I was lacking at school. Dotto is someone I can talk to about my personal problems outside of the classroom.
